🚀 终极 RestfulToolkitX 插件指南:让 IDEA 开发 RESTful API 效率飙升的 7 大技巧
RestfulToolkitX 是一款专为 IntelliJ IDEA 打造的 RESTful 服务开发辅助插件,支持 Java 和 Kotlin 语言,能帮助开发者快速定位接口、生成 URL、转换 JSON 数据,让 RESTful API 开发效率提升 50%以上。无论是 Spring Boot 还是 JAX-RS 项目,这款插件都能提供全方位的开发支持,是后端工程师必备的效率工具。
1. 认识 RestfulToolkitX:为什么它是 IDEA 开发者的必备插件?
1.1 解决开发痛点的神器 ✨
在传统 RESTful API 开发中,开发者常常面临接口定位困难、URL 拼接繁琐、JSON 格式转换耗时等问题。RestfulToolkitX 应运而生,通过集成接口搜索、URL 生成、JSON 工具等功能,一站式解决这些痛点,让开发者专注于业务逻辑实现。
1.2 核心功能一览 📋
- 🔍 智能接口搜索:通过 URL 快速定位 Controller 方法
- ⚡️ 一键 URL 生成:自动拼接请求路径和参数
- 📄 RESTful 服务结构可视化:直观展示项目接口树
- 🚀 JSON 转换工具:Java/Kotlin 类与 JSON 数据互转
- 💡 请求参数自动提取:支持生成查询参数和 JSON 格式参数
2. 5 分钟上手:RestfulToolkitX 安装与基础配置
2.1 两种安装方式,新手也能轻松搞定 🛠️
方法一:IDEA 插件市场安装(推荐)
- 打开 IntelliJ IDEA,进入
File > Settings > Plugins - 在 Marketplace 搜索框输入 RestfulToolkitX
- 点击
Install按钮,等待安装完成后重启 IDEA
方法二:手动安装插件包
- 访问插件仓库下载最新版本压缩包
- 进入
Settings > Plugins > ⚙️ > Install plugin from disk - 选择下载的插件包完成安装
2.2 首次使用必知:界面布局与快捷键 ⌨️
安装完成后,可通过以下方式调用核心功能:
- 服务窗口:右侧边栏
Rest Services面板(快捷键Alt + 8) - 接口搜索:全局快捷键
Ctrl + \或Ctrl + Alt + B - JSON 转换:编辑器右键菜单
Convert to JSON
3. 效率倍增:RestfulToolkitX 核心功能实战教程
3.1 🔍 3 秒定位接口:智能 URL 搜索功能
在大型项目中,通过 URL 快速定位对应的 Controller 方法是提升效率的关键。RestfulToolkitX 的搜索功能支持模糊匹配和精确匹配,让你告别繁琐的文件查找。

图:使用 Ctrl + \ 快捷键调出搜索框,输入 /users 即可定位到对应的 getUser 方法
3.2 📋 一键生成完整 URL:告别手动拼接烦恼
开发调试时,手动拼接 URL 参数既耗时又容易出错。RestfulToolkitX 能自动识别方法的请求路径、路径参数和查询参数,一键生成可直接用于测试的完整 URL。

图:在 Controller 方法上右键选择 Generate & Copy URL,自动生成带参数的完整请求地址
3.3 📊 可视化服务结构:项目接口一目了然
通过右侧 Rest Services 窗口,可直观查看整个项目的 RESTful 接口层级结构,支持按模块、Controller、HTTP 方法分类展示,还能直接导航到对应代码。

图:清晰展示项目中所有 RESTful 接口的层级关系和请求方式
3.4 🚀 Java/Kotlin 类快速转 JSON:前后端联调神器
前后端联调时,经常需要将实体类转换为 JSON 示例数据。RestfulToolkitX 提供的 JSON 转换功能,支持将任意 Java/Kotlin 类一键转换为格式化的 JSON 数据,还能生成压缩格式。

图:通过右键菜单 Convert Class to JSON 将 User 类转换为格式化 JSON 数据
4. 高级技巧:让 RestfulToolkitX 效率最大化的 3 个秘诀
4.1 快捷键组合:效率高手的必备技能 ⚡️
掌握这些快捷键,让操作速度提升一倍:
Ctrl + \:打开 URL 搜索框Alt + 8:切换 Rest Services 窗口Ctrl + Enter(Windows)/Command + Enter(Mac):格式化 JSON 数据
4.2 框架适配:Spring Boot 与 JAX-RS 全支持 🌐
RestfulToolkitX 深度兼容主流 REST 框架:
- Spring 生态:完美支持
@RestController、@RequestMapping等注解 - JAX-RS 规范:适配
@Path、@GET等标准注解 - Kotlin 项目:支持
@RestController注解的 Kotlin 类和方法
4.3 自定义配置:打造个性化开发体验 ⚙️
在 Settings > Other Settings > RestfulToolkitX 中可调整:
- 默认 JSON 缩进格式
- URL 生成规则(是否包含项目上下文路径)
- 服务窗口显示样式(图标/文本大小)
5. 企业级应用:从个人开发到团队协作
5.1 提升团队协作效率的 3 个场景 👥
- 新人上手加速:通过接口可视化快速熟悉项目 API
- 代码审查辅助:直接通过 URL 定位接口实现
- 接口文档补充:生成的 URL 和参数可直接用于文档编写
5.2 典型项目结构适配 📁
无论是单体应用还是微服务架构,RestfulToolkitX 都能完美适配:
src/main/java
├── controller/
│ ├── UserController.java
│ └── OrderController.kt
└── service/
在多模块项目中,服务窗口会按模块分组显示接口,支持跨模块搜索。
6. 常见问题与解决方案 🛠️
Q1:搜索不到接口怎么办?
A:检查 Rest Services 窗口右上角是否点击了 Refresh 按钮,确保项目已完成编译。
Q2:JSON 转换时字段缺失?
A:确保实体类有公开的 getter 方法或使用了 Lombok 的 @Data 注解。
Q3:支持 IDEA 2023 版本吗?
A:是的,RestfulToolkitX 持续更新以兼容最新版 IntelliJ IDEA,建议通过插件市场自动更新。
7. 总结:开启高效 RESTful API 开发之旅 🚀
RestfulToolkitX 凭借其直观的界面、强大的功能和优秀的兼容性,已成为 Java/Kotlin 开发者不可或缺的 IDEA 插件。从接口搜索到 URL 生成,从 JSON 转换到服务可视化,每一个功能都经过精心设计,旨在解决实际开发痛点。
现在就安装 RestfulToolkitX,让 RESTful API 开发变得轻松高效,告别繁琐的手动操作,专注于创造真正有价值的代码!💻✨
提示:定期通过 IDEA 插件市场更新插件,获取最新功能和 bug 修复。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



